What companies run services between Lübeck, Germany and Svendborg, Denmark?

You can take a train from Luebeck Hbf to Svendborg St. via Kiel Hbf, Schleswig, and Odense St. in around 6h 31m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Lübeck central train station to Svendborg St. via Kolding bus station, Odense Station, and Odense St. in around 7h 45m.
